**Q: My plugin's strings aren't showing up after running the extraction script. What gives?**

A: Nine times out of ten, the Lintwood extractor skipped your strings because they're built with concatenation or template variables — it can only pick up literal strings wrapped in the `tr()` helper. Refactor those into full literals and rerun the script with the `--verbose` flag to see exactly what got picked up. We keep a list of supported patterns, common gotchas, and example plugins on our developer documentation page.

dashboard of taduf-yagap = https://confluence.tolvaqsys.internal/display/display/projects/display

## Budget Request — Orvane Platform Rebuild (Managers Only)

This page documents the FY26 budget request submitted by the Orvane platform team. The ask covers two additional engineers, a migration of legacy services off the Tellbrook estate, and a contingency line for licensing. Heads of department should review the phasing table carefully, as quarter-two costs front-load deliberately. Approval requires sign-off from finance and the steering group at Wrenfield. The rationale connects to the plans stated below.

board note of yahig-yahif: Silmirox Works plans to raise the Aldius list price by 18.5 percent in January. The steering committee signed off on a budget of $141.9 million for Project Tamix. The renewal with Eliysek Logistics closes at $114.1 million a year, 18.9 percent below the last contract. Project Gordor slips by a full year because of the supplier delay.

## Deployment

Fixturesmith ships as a versioned package consumed by the Quillbarn test suites. Deploys go through the Hatchline pipeline: tag, build, publish to the internal registry, then bump consumers. Rollbacks are a registry re-point, nothing fancy. Before the weekly sync, confirm the published artifact matches the settings below, which the pipeline injects at build time.

service settings:
[sorys]
port = 8000
team = eliius
host = sorys.novacstack.example
region = south-3
access_code = ac_f66665
timeout_ms = 250

# Spoolhawk printer-spooler microservice — env file for the staging cluster at Birchlane Labs.
# Review carefully: values here control queue polling intervals, retry backoff, and the broker hostname.
# Do not copy this file into production without rotating credentials first.
# The broker authentication line must appear immediately below this comment block.

vault entry, yahif-yaduf: VAULT_KEY8=322f13de